I would say the average yield of a lowryder plant was around 7 grams, joint doctor the breeder has just released lowryder 2 which is a cross with santa marta iirc and yield, taste and potency have said to improved.

I've seen a lowryder yield just under an ounce but that was in a hydro set-up(oxypot)so how you grow it will effect your yield...

the 9 oz was from 3 or 4 skunk clones in hydro.

The best thing to do is to take a couple of females and a couple of males and let them do their thing and make yourself a few hundred F2(second generation)seeds and then next year find a nice, discreet spot and stick a load of seedlingas out there, go back around day 21 and remove the males and then go back roughly 5 weeks later and harvest the females, a friend did something similar this year but on a small scale and it worked well, need a bit pf preperation though.
